Patrick Incerto is a financial advisor at Icon Wealth Partners with a Series 65 designation and experience dating back to 2016. His prior work includes roles at Mountain Capital Partners and Vinson & Elkins LLP. Outside of his advisory work, he serves as a manager or member of several investment and real estate holding companies. Icon Wealth Partners is a multi-advisor wealth management firm serving individuals, high-net-worth clients, trusts, estates, charitable organizations, and ERISA plans. The firm employs a long-term, model-driven investment approach focused on low-cost ETFs, supplemented by mutual funds, individual securities, and internally managed fixed-income strategies.
